Causes of Aggression in Bees
When it comes to understanding aggressive bees, it’s essential to identify the underlying causes. Overcrowding is one of the primary reasons why bees become defensive and territorial. When a hive is too dense, bees may feel threatened by intruders, including humans, and respond aggressively. This is because they’re fighting for space and resources within their cramped environment.
Disease and pests can also contribute to aggressive behavior in bees. For instance, if a colony is infected with American Foulbrood or Nosema, the bees’ instinctual response may be to become more aggressive as a survival mechanism. Similarly, infestations of small hive beetles, wax moths, or other pests can stress the colony and lead to increased aggression.
Recognizing these causes is crucial in determining whether moving a hive will indeed reduce aggression. By addressing underlying issues such as overcrowding, disease, or pest control, beekeepers can create a more harmonious environment for both humans and bees.

Maintaining a Healthy Colony
Maintaining a healthy colony is crucial for reducing aggression and promoting overall well-being. Regular inspections are essential to monitor the colony’s health, detect potential issues early on, and make informed decisions about management practices. This involves checking for signs of disease, pests, and queen performance.
A balanced diet is also vital for a thriving colony. Ensure that your bees have access to an adequate nectar flow by placing the hive in a location with optimal flower diversity and abundance. Supplementing with sugar or other nutrients can be beneficial during periods of scarcity. Consider using integrated pest management techniques to minimize chemical use and promote ecosystem balance.
Disease management is another critical aspect of maintaining a healthy colony. Regularly monitor for signs of American Foulbrood, Nosema, and Varroa mite infestations. Practice good hygiene by cleaning equipment and clothing between inspections and consider implementing disease-resistant queen stocks. By prioritizing these aspects, you’ll create an environment where your bees can thrive, reducing the likelihood of aggression-related issues.
Implementing Long-Term Solutions
When implementing long-term solutions to prevent aggression in beehives, it’s essential to consider several key factors. One critical aspect is managing pest populations, which can contribute significantly to aggressive behavior. Regular monitoring and control measures should be taken to prevent infestations of small hive beetles, wax moths, and other pests that can disrupt the hive’s social structure.
Maintaining adequate hive space is another vital component in preventing aggression. Insufficient room for expansion can lead to overcrowding and increased competition among bees, resulting in aggressive behavior. Ensure that your hive has enough room to accommodate an additional box or frame as the colony grows. This will not only reduce stress but also promote a healthier environment.
Promoting good bee behavior is also crucial. Regular inspections should focus on identifying any signs of disease, injury, or nutritional deficiencies that may contribute to aggression. By creating a balanced and harmonious environment within the hive, you can help prevent aggressive behavior from occurring in the first place.
